🔵XREAL One Series Firmware v1.9.0 Just Landed

87 Upvotes

Hi everyone🫶

A new firmware update is rolling out for the XREAL One Series!

Release Notes

Display

  • Reduced display latency in 「 Anchor 」 and 「 Follow 」 modes for more responsive video playback, gaming, and content browsing.

21:9 UltraWide Mode

  • Added 90 fps input support for 「 21:9 UltraWide Mode 」, delivering smoother gaming and video playback and more stable fast-motion visuals.

Side View Mode

  • Optimized how 「Side View」 is activated. The 「 Quick Button 」 on top of the right temple can now be assigned to 「 Side View 」. Once configured, there is no need to cycle through modes using the 「 X 」 Button, making access quicker.

REAL 3D

  • Improved activation and playback stability for 「 REAL 3D 」, reducing black screens, no-signal errors, startup failures, dropped frames, stuttering, subtitle jitter, and screen tearing.

How to Update

1️⃣ Visit: xreal.com/ota

2️⃣ Connect: Plug XREAL One into your computer via USB.

3️⃣ Update: Follow the on-screen instructions.

ROG XREAL R1 ROG XREAL R1 - First Impressions from a Video Editors Perspective

16 Upvotes

Hello everybody,

I got my pair of R1's three days ago and after testing them for a few days, here are my initial thoughts.

I watched and read all the reviews (and comparisons to competitors) that were available, and got them strictly to work in my video editing environment using Premiere, Photoshop and Audition.

I knew they were good for gaming, but desktop use is what interested me the most, and after reading into all the reviewers remarks regarding text readability - I was cautiously optimistic. Thinking if they don't do the trick - I can gift them to my younger gamer brother. The quality of Anchor mode was also an important factor for me - and hearing that the competitor's options tend to "shift" the screen - I went with XREAL's.

I have two herniated discs and am not able to sit at my computer for long without pain starting to numb my leg and go into the lower part of my spine. My solution is variating chairs between a Razer Iskur V2, Aeron Miller Aeron and a ASUS ROG Destrier, depending on what amount of pain I feel at which part. I even tried making a make-shift "levitation" (lying-down) PC setup by clamping my monitor and a keyboard/mouse tray to a a few C-Stands, but it's a mess to setup each time I need it: requiring me to invest into a second pair of peripherals and monitor to make it optimal. And I just don't have the budget to dish out 5000$+ for a dedicated lying-down setup (such as offered by Altwork), since I can basically achieve the same result by positioning my monitor (connected to a monitor arm) above me, tilting the Iskur V2 all the way back, and placing a poof under my feet. Lying down on my bed: completely flat on my back, head in neutral resting position, on a piece of a hardwood panel (imagine: a kitchen tabletop) is my only solution for a pain-free work environment, hence my interest in the R1's.

With all that context out of the way, onto the R1's:

They're great.

I've got a 10 meter Optical Display Port 1.4 cable running from my PC to my bedside table, connected to the ROG dock. The dock is powered with a 30W phone charging brick connected to the power outlet. The initial hiccup was that my main monitor (a 32 inch ASUS ROG PG32UCDMR) is displaying everything in 4K with 125% scaling set in Windows. With the ROG R1's, as we know - we're outputting the image at 1080p. I'm so used to the size and desktop icon placement on my monitor that I just can't go back. I constantly use my Desktop to initially categorize my video project files before moving them to individual folders - so having the same amount of desktop real estate (and filename readability) is a must for me. Also: by limiting myself to a 1080p output on the R1's: the workspace of Adobe Premiere gets so crammed together that I lose a ton of usable work space, especially when it comes to timeline scrolling. Not good.

Solution: set the DSR (Dynamic Super Resolution) in Nvidia Control Panel's 3D Settings to a 4.0x factor. Voila - the glasses are receiving a 3840x2160 signal, while outputting the final result in 1080p. I'm able to duplicate the very same desktop environment both on my PG32UCDMR monitor, and my R1 glasses.

Critical point being: text readability. Yes, it's tiny. Not microscopic, but very very small. I have -0.5 on my left eye, and -1.5 on my right eye. I can read all the desktop icon names, as well as everything shown in Premiere with my left eye, but not with my right eye. I'll go to the optician this week to use the provided sample frame for the R1's to make prescription lenses and then it should be much better.

Now for the R1's settings. I'm very much used to running my eyes all over the screen of my 32" monitor. It's quite a good eye workout. I have the R1's setup at "3 meter distance" with 100% screen size. Brightness at 100%, Contrast at 80%. Lying down my head completely flat on my bed - the R1's are set to anchor mode, and in that way they fill out the entire screen space of the Micro-OLED panels, with some corners barely being out of the view zone. Perfect for me - since I just adjust my head with micro-movements left to right, top to bottom, to view the space that I want. Nothing drastic - it's just about the same as if I was viewing it on my monitor.

Other settings in the dock: Tint level at 3; Text Clarity at 5 (max) (this one helps a lot with the small text); Color Profile: User; Gamma 2.2; Color Range: Wide Gamut, Color Temperature: User. All sliders in all User settings are at default.

One issue I noticed is the absolutely crushed blacks. I don't game a lot so I can't comment on that front, but when cross dissolving from or into complete blackness in a video I'm editing - the appearing image initially showed an incorrect image, with dark areas having this dark brown-ish and green-ish artefacting. Sort of a "burned" video effect. I was able to negate this by changing the Output Color Depth to 10bps, and Color Format to YCbCr422 in Nvidia Control Panel. The "burn" effect is less prominent, but it's still there. HDR is, of course, set to OFF. Maybe someone found better settings? With that said - no serious color related work can be done in the R1's. I'll still be returning to my color-calibrated PG32UCDMR to do anything related to color grading and final product delivery.

Concerning gaming: My PS5 Pro's HDMI OUT is connected to an HDMI Matrix. The Matrix has the stock cable that comes with the PS5 going to my LG C3, and then I connected a 15 meter Optical HDMI to run to the ROG Dock. If I have the TV turned on the same time I turn on the ROG Dock: PS5's video settings show the signal being 2160p (the glasses still work and play). If my TV is turned off, and I turn on just the ROG Dock (and then the PS5): the PS5's video settings show the signal being 1080p. The image looks so very dull in HDR that I followed the community's advice to disable it on the console. Then the image looks great. The thing that shocks me about this setup the most is the fact that I'm positioned about 8 meters from my PS5, with a concrete wall between - and I'm playing on the DualSense controller with absolutely no input lag. Their bluetooth antenna's must be really good, lol. I'm no competitive shooter player, so I really wouldn't notice the difference.

Now onto the most glaring downsides of the R1's: I mentioned the crushed blacks and hopefully that can be fixed via firmware update, or maybe someone can find the best settings to setup for PC use. The biggest downside being: that the glasses' control buttons are completely disabled when they're connected to the dock. I've got the dock positioned on the 'isle' behind my bed and having to fiddle around with my hand above my head to recenter my screen, or to adjust the brightness - it's a chore. It would be awesome if the buttons on the glasses would continue working for must-have shortcuts, like for changing from "follow" to "anchor" mode, or for recentering the screen, or setting up custom shortcuts that are available in the dock. I hope we get that.

Conclusion: I am able to work in a "4K" environment while lying down on my bed. I've got an adjustable laptop tray/stand positioned right on top of me where I put my Razer BlackWidow V4, and my DeathAdder V3 - both connected through a single HyperSpeed USB dongle, and once again - working flawlessly even through a concrete wall. The whole setup is pretty darn insane and is exactly what I dreamed of for years. Back pain go away! And whenever I want to take a break from work - I can turn on my PS5 and have a quick run through GT7's training courses. It's awesome. Now the most difficult part of this whole "lying-down" setup is not to feel sleepy when working... Next improvement: find a meter-long straw so that I can doze myself on coffee, while I cut away in the timeline.

xbx xbx a01+ First Impression (as One Pro owner)

Thumbnail
gallery
41 Upvotes

Thanks XREAL for xbx a01+ as the prize from World Cup Prediction Challenge. I've just got the xbx last night, and here is my own opinion so far.

The first thing I noticed is the weight. It feels so light, enough for all-day wear and even lighter without the outer frame, although it looks quite unusual without the frame, the overall material is of good quality. The cable is very soft and neon playful color.

The built-in stabilization is genuinely useful, especially while walking. To compare, the One Pro feels more like a 3DoF anchored screen in 3D space moves smoothly returning to center, while the xbx feels similar smoothness but has less 3D space feeling during returning to center (but the screen is floating like 4m away in 3D anyway, just how it moves back feel less 3D, actually I'm not quite sure if it's accurate but I try my best to explain it because they are quite similar and practical). Anyway, I still prefer the One Pro's Smooth Follow because it feels more spatial and I'm used to it, but the xbx can achieve very close result, and is the only pair I know under $300 with stabilization this smooth built-in without the need of extra devices. (but make sure you check whether your device is supported... I think most are supported)

The OSD menu is simple, with color modes, HDR10, AI-HDR, and audio effects including Whisper Mode (that helps with audio leak, but I use sound tube mod anyway, still helpful if I want to keep it very light weight).

It lacks Side View and screen-size adjustment, but I use my ScreenLab XR app to resize and reposition the screen as wished, so I don't mind. I also miss REAL 3D and ultrawide, although both support half-SBS and full-SBS 3D. I want to emphasize it again: the One Pro built-in REAL 3D is really cool and I really love it. The only glasses that can play console games like Nintendo Switch in 3D (30fps), and REAL 3D 60fps is already in beta testing for quite a while.

Overall, existing One Pro owners may be better off upgrading to Aura. But for anyone without stabilized glasses, the xbx is a great go-to pair (or One Pro if you want to get most of XR features). Stabilization is an essential feature for me.

The tint is not very different from the One Pro, but there is no electrochromic dimming in xbx a01+. Instead it comes with a tinted frame and light blocker for better immersion. Interestingly, its design is well-planned to enable you to 3D print customized frame to fully express yourself.
